The annual salary statistics of team assemblers in San Jose-Sunnyvale-Santa Clara, California is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of team assemblers in San Jose-Sunnyvale-Santa Clara is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2019 and published in April 2020 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$23,930 |
25th Percentile Wage | $26,870 |
50th Percentile Wage | $31,300 |
75th Percentile Wage | $38,270 |
90th Percentile Wage | $47,400 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for team assemblers in San Jose-Sunnyvale-Santa Clara, California in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$47,400.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$31,300.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$23,930.
